Kazuhiro Eya’s research centers on cardiovascular physiology and the preclinical evaluation of mechanical circulatory support devices, with a particular focus on large-animal models. His most-cited work, “Baseline Hemodynamic and Echocardiographic Indices in Anesthetized Calves” (2004, 16 citations), provides foundational data for assessing prosthetic heart valves and ventricular assist devices under anesthesia—a critical gap in the field. By establishing baseline cardiac function indices for anesthetized calves, Eya’s contributions have enabled more accurate and reproducible testing of life-saving cardiovascular technologies.
